About Bernard Pasquier

Bernard Pasquier is a scholar working on Food Science, Cancer Research and Plant Science, having authored 20 papers that have together received 427 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Essential Oils and Antimicrobial Activity (16 papers), Phytochemistry and Biological Activities (9 papers) and Sesquiterpenes and Asteraceae Studies (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biochemistry (112 citations), Food Science (317 citations) and Plant Science (276 citations). Bernard Pasquier has collaborated with scholars based in France, United Kingdom and Algeria. Frequent co-authors include Jean‐Claude Chalchat, Gilles Figuérédo, D. Guédon, André Michet, Frédéric Jullien, Yann Guitton, Laurent Legendre, Florence Nicolè, Sandrine Moja and Jean‐Louis Magnard.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ry, Physiologia Plantarum and Plants.
